推荐使用:rxloop-devtools - 强大的RxLoop开发工具插件
rxloop-devtoolsthe rxloop devtools plugin项目地址:https://gitcode.com/gh_mirrors/rx/rxloop-devtools
在前端开发的世界中,高效和可维护的代码是我们的核心目标。今天,我们向您推荐一个能显著提升开发体验的开源项目——rxloop-devtools,这是一个专为RxLoop框架量身定制的开发者工具插件。
项目介绍
rxloop-devtools
是一款针对 RxLoop 框架的浏览器开发者工具扩展,它提供了直观的状态管理查看和调试功能,让您的应用状态管理和异常检测变得更加简单。通过这款插件,您可以实时监控应用的状态变化,追踪副作用,并优化应用程序性能。
项目技术分析
- 集成简单:
rxloop-devtools
可以无缝集成到您的 RxLoop 应用中,只需引入并配置插件即可。 - 强大的调试功能:它允许您查看每个模型的状态更新历史,包括动作触发和状态变化,帮助您快速定位问题。
- 自定义设置:您可以自由设定要忽略的模型(如
blacklist
配置),以便专注于关键部分的调试。
以下是一个简单的使用示例:
import rxloop from '@rxloop/core';
import devtools from '@rxloop/devtools';
const app = rxloop({
plugins: [
devtools({
blacklist: [ 'loading' ] // 忽略 'loading' 模型
})
],
});
app.model({
name: 'comment',
state: {
list: [],
},
reducers: {
add(state) {
state.list.push({ id: 1, txt: 'text' });
},
},
});
app.start();
项目及技术应用场景
无论是在大型企业级应用还是小型项目中,rxloop-devtools
都能提供巨大的帮助。特别适用于:
- 复杂状态管理:当你的应用涉及到多个组件和模型时,这个工具可以帮助你跟踪状态流。
- 团队协作:让团队成员可以更清晰地理解其他人的代码逻辑,提高沟通效率。
- 性能优化:通过检查状态变化和副作用,你可以找到潜在的性能瓶颈。
项目特点
- 直观界面:清晰的UI设计使状态管理一目了然。
- 实时反馈:立即显示应用中的所有变更,无需刷新页面。
- 定制化:根据需求自定义要监视或屏蔽的部分。
- 无侵入性:不改变原有业务代码,只在开发阶段启用。
总的来说,rxloop-devtools
是 RxLoop 开发者不可或缺的一款工具,它将提升你的开发效率,让你的 RxLoop 应用更加健壮。如果你正在使用或者打算使用 RxLoop,那么不要错过这个优秀且免费的工具。现在就加入社区,开始享受顺畅的开发体验吧!
rxloop-devtoolsthe rxloop devtools plugin项目地址:https://gitcode.com/gh_mirrors/rx/rxloop-devtools
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考